Pairwise Comparison Matrices and their Fuzzy Extension Multi-criteria Decision Making with a New Fuzzy Approach /
This book offers the first comprehensive and critical literature review of fuzzy pairwise comparison methods derived from methods originally developed for crisp pairwise comparison matrices.
